What is Epidemiology?

Epidemiology is the study of the distribution and determinants of diseases in populations. It involves investigating patterns and trends in disease occurrence, identifying risk factors, and developing strategies for disease prevention and control. Epidemiologists collect and analyze data from various sources, such as hospitals, clinics, and surveys, to understand the causes and impacts of diseases on populations. They play a crucial role in public health by informing policy decisions, designing interventions, and conducting research to improve health outcomes.

Epidemiology is a multidisciplinary field that draws upon various disciplines, including statistics, biology, sociology, and environmental science. By integrating knowledge from these disciplines, epidemiologists can gain a comprehensive understanding of the complex factors that influence disease occurrence and transmission.

Epidemiologists use a variety of research methods to investigate disease outbreaks and patterns. These methods include observational studies, case-control studies, cohort studies, and randomized controlled trials. By employing these research methods, epidemiologists can gather data and evidence to inform public health policies and interventions.

In addition to conducting research, epidemiologists also play a crucial role in public health surveillance. Surveillance involves monitoring and tracking the occurrence of diseases and health conditions in populations. By collecting and analyzing surveillance data, epidemiologists can detect and respond to disease outbreaks, identify trends and patterns, and evaluate the impact of interventions.

Q: How much do epidemiologists earn?

A: The salary of an epidemiologist can vary depending on factors such as experience, education, and location.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the median annual wage for epidemiologists was $74,560 in May 2020.
